If I get mildly constipated I'll use one or two senna tablets. If I have severe constipation, I've had success with is Mag Citrate: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Magnesium_citrate . It is an OTC liquid, but you need to drink much less mag citrate than GoLightly. The taste is quite citrusy, but much more tolerable than GoLightly if you like sour foods like lemon. The results are usually 'explosive'. I always feel great after! :)
For my BP, I use a bisocodyl suppository every night. I sleep on my stomach, slide a chux between my legs and up over my butt and the next morning there's a little 'package' to remove. It's worked for 44 years. I also eat lots of fruit, vegetables and good grains long with lots of water every day. Hope you feel better soon.
